What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Hallwood?

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ises

📊

labor costs

Hallwood sits in a more rural part of the Eastern Shore, which means the pool of local roofing crews is smaller than in larger metropolitan areas. Labor rates can reflect the cost of bringing skilled crews to the area, especially for specialized commercial work. Many contractors factor in travel time and material delivery fees for projects in Hallwood and surrounding Accomack County communities.

📊

market dynamics

The local roofing market in Hallwood is driven by a mix of older homes, agricultural buildings, and seasonal properties. Demand can fluctuate with tourism and the regional farming calendar. Because there are fewer roofing companies serving this area compared to cities like Norfolk or Virginia Beach, quotes may vary more widely, making it essential to compare multiple bids.

📊

seasonal trends

Roofing projects on the Eastern Shore are heavily weather-dependent. Spring and fall are the busiest and most expensive times due to milder conditions. Summer heat and the Atlantic hurricane season (June through November) can create scheduling delays and emergency pricing spikes. Winter work is possible but may come with shorter daylight hours and cold-weather material handling considerations.

🧱 Key Pricing Components

  • Labor costs – Local crew rates, travel time to Hallwood, and project complexity (steep roofs, multiple stories, intricate designs)
  • Materials & supplies – Choice of asphalt shingles, metal roofing, tile, or commercial membrane systems, plus underlayment, flashing, and fasteners
  • Roof size & pitch – Square footage and slope directly affect material quantities and how long the job takes
  • Removal & disposal – Tearing off old roofing layers, hauling debris, and dumpster rental fees
  • Underlayment & deck repairs – Replacement of rotted or damaged plywood sheathing discovered during the tear-off process
  • Permits & inspections – Accomack County building permit fees and any required code compliance inspections
  • Warranty & insurance – Manufacturer warranties and contractor workmanship guarantees that can influence overall value

⚠️ Watch Out For

Pricing Red Flags

Warning Sign

Extremely low bids – If a quote is significantly lower than others, it may indicate cut-rate materials, unlicensed labor, or gaps in insurance coverage

Warning Sign

High-pressure sales tactics – Demanding an immediate decision or a large upfront deposit (over 10-15%) before work begins is a major warning sign

Warning Sign

No local address or references – Contractors without a physical presence on the Eastern Shore may be harder to hold accountable for warranty work or follow-up repairs

Warning Sign

Cash-only payments or no written contract – Reputable professionals provide written agreements and accept traceable payment methods

Warning Sign

Vague scope of work – Quotes that don't specify materials, timelines, or what's included (and excluded) leave room for unexpected add-on costs

Pricing Questions

Common questions about residential & commercial roofing costs in Hallwood

💬 What factors affect roofing costs the most in Hallwood, VA?

The biggest factors are roof size and complexity (pitch, number of stories, penetrations like chimneys), material choice (asphalt vs. metal vs. commercial systems), the condition of existing decking, and local labor rates. Seasonal demand and travel distances for crews on the Eastern Shore also play a role.

💬 How much does a roof replacement typically cost per square foot in Accomack County?

Costs can vary widely based on materials and project specifics. As a general guide, basic asphalt shingle replacement tends to be on the lower end per square foot, while metal roofing and commercial membrane systems are higher. The best approach is to get itemized quotes from local contractors for your specific property.

💬 Do I need a permit for roofing work in Hallwood, VA?

Yes, most roof replacements and major repairs in Accomack County require a building permit. Reputable contractors typically handle the permitting process as part of their service. Always confirm that your contractor will pull the necessary permits and schedule inspections to ensure code compliance.

💬 Is it cheaper to repair or replace a roof?

Repairs are almost always less expensive upfront, but if your roof is nearing the end of its lifespan (typically 20-25 years for asphalt shingles) or has widespread damage, a full replacement may be more cost-effective long-term. Multiple patches can add up fast, and an old roof may have hidden issues.

💬 How long does a roofing project take in Hallwood?

A standard residential roof replacement typically takes 1 to 3 days for an experienced crew, depending on weather, roof size, and complexity. Commercial projects may take longer. Keep in mind that Eastern Shore weather — especially during hurricane season — can cause delays.

💬 What should I look for when comparing roofing quotes?

Compare more than just the bottom line. Look at the materials specified, labor warranties, insurance coverage, cleanup procedures, and timelines. A slightly higher quote that includes better materials, a longer workmanship warranty, and proper permitting often offers better long-term value.
